I'll check tomorrow and make a more comprehensive list. >> >> Attached. > >To register what has been discussed before in this thread: I can provide >upx for 64bit if anybody wants it, but unfortunately it can't deal with >64bit executables and therefore is nearly useless. I'm compressing the 64-bit setup.exe with mhash. For anyone interested, it's at: http://cygwin.com/setup-x86_64.exe It's not as small as the 32-bit setup but it is quite a bit smaller than the non-compressed version. The mirror checker is now checking that mirrors have up-to-date versions of 64-bit and 32-bit packages. I'll start regularly building /var/ftp/cygwin/x86_64/setup.ini as soon as the package list is internally consistent.
